Public Notice Availability of Statement of Accounts (31 March 2024) for inspection. langdale blackpool schoolWebCouncil accounts, like all accounts, include financial statements. Core financial statements include statements on the following: movement in reserves, income and expenditure, balance sheet and cash flow. These are numerical representations of a council’s financial position, which will be hard to understand without context. hemophilia application
